Borneo is the richest rainforest island of all, home to 60,000 species of plants and animals. 6,000 of them are unique – and more are discovered almost daily.

But this 'paradise' is an illusion; the lush forest is effectively growing on a desert, with the soil shallow and poor in nutrients, having been leeched by aeons of incessant rain. We discover how the intense competition for nutrients has led to the forest becoming one of the most biodiverse places on the planet.
